原文:NUMA-基础篇

什么是NUMA NUMA中,虽然内存直接attach在CPU上,但是由于内存被平均分配在了各个die上。只有当CPU访问自身直接attach内存对应的物理地址时,才会有较短的响应时间 后称Local Access 。而如果需要访问其他CPU attach的内存的数据时,就需要通过inter connect通道访问,响应时间就相比之前变慢了 后称Remote Access 。 所以NUMA Non ...

2020-06-10 08:14 1 580 推荐指数:

查看详情

openstack numa详解(命令使用)

openstack中,对虚机内部的cpu numa node的拓扑即vnuma node进行构造的方式 方式一: 通过flavor的方式进行配置: $ openstack flavor set FLAVOR-NAME \ --property hw:numa ...

Mon Sep 06 21:36:00 CST 2021 0 97
Redis性能(二)CPU核和NUMA架构的影响

Redis被广泛使用的一个很重要的原因是它的高性能。因此我们必要要重视所有可能影响Redis性能的因素、机制以及应对方案。影响Redis性能的五大方面的潜在因素,分别是: Redis内部的阻塞式操作 CPU核和NUMA架构的影响 Redis关键系统配置 Redis内存碎片 ...

Thu Jan 07 18:24:00 CST 2021 0 1144
NUMA Domian和NUMA Distance

1. 交织是什么 交织内存主要的目的是通过将内存地址分布在不同的地方进行读写以弥补内存和处理器的速度差;(内存慢) 这样的话,从不同的地方进行连续的内存读写,不会在一个地方长时间 ...

Sun May 09 01:18:00 CST 2021 0 1791
NUMA的取舍

现在的机器上都是有多个CPU和多个内存块的。以前我们都是将内存块看成是一大块内存,所有CPU到这个共享内存的访问消息是一样的。这就是之前普遍使用的SMP模型。但是随着处理器的增加,共享内存可能会导致内存访问冲突越来越厉害,且如果内存访问达到瓶颈的时候,性能就不能随之增加。NUMA ...

Tue Dec 11 02:30:00 CST 2012 2 16016
Jenkins 基础 - 基础设置

站点设置 刚搭建好 Jenkins 环境,你还需要做一些简单设置,让我们的 Jenkins 看起来是这么一回事,特别是你要用于生产环境的时候。首先就是域名配置,如果你为 Jenkins 服务分配了一 ...

Thu May 20 07:09:00 CST 2021 0 418
Mongodb在NUMA机器上的优化

10gen在mongodb的部署指南上,提到了在NUMA机器上,mongodb可能会出现问题,参见:http://docs.mongodb.org/manual/administration/production-notes/#production-numa 里面引用了一博客,主要讲MySQL ...

Sat Nov 16 05:22:00 CST 2013 1 2737
NUMA架构的优缺点

numa把一台计算机分成多个节点(node),每个节点内部拥有多个CPU,节点内部使用共有的内存控制器,节点之间是通过互联模块进行连接和信息交互。因此节点的所有内存对于本节点所有的CPU都是等同的,对于其他节点中的所有CPU都不同。因此每个CPU可以访问整个系统内存,但是访问本地节点的内存速度最快 ...

Fri May 18 06:28:00 CST 2018 0 9185
基础(一)seata简介

中间件。寄希望于对这块中间件的阅读获得比较多的事务知识内容。 本文是seata的第一,将做一些简要的介 ...

Sat Jan 18 07:55:00 CST 2020 0 930
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M